ux系统中使用MySQL时,有时会遇到无法创建用户的问题。本文将介绍如何解决这个问题。
问题原因分析
uxysql.user表中。如果无法创建用户,可能是以下原因导致:
1. 权限不足:创建用户需要具有root或具有创建用户权限的MySQL用户才能执行。
2. MySQL服务未启动:MySQL服务未启动也会导致无法创建用户。
yf中可能存在配置错误,导致无法创建用户。
4. MySQL版本问题:不同版本的MySQL可能存在不同的问题,需要根据具体情况进行解决。
1. 检查权限:使用具有root或创建用户权限的MySQL用户登录MySQL,执行以下命令检查当前用户的权限:
SHOW GRANTS;
如果当前用户没有创建用户的权限,可以使用以下命令为当前用户授权:
GRANT CREATE USER ON *.* TO 'user'@'localhost';
其中,user为当前用户的用户名。
2. 检查MySQL服务状态:执行以下命令检查MySQL服务是否已启动:
```ctlysqld
如果MySQL服务未启动,可以使用以下命令启动MySQL服务:
```ctlysqld
yfyf文件的位置:
```dameyf
yf文件,检查其中的配置项是否正确。
4. 检查MySQL版本:如果以上方法均无法解决问题,可能是由于MySQL版本问题导致的。可以查看MySQL的错误日志文件,根据错误信息进行排查。
ux系统中使用MySQL时,需要注意权限、服务状态、配置文件等方面的问题。如果遇到无法创建用户的情况,可以根据以上方法进行解决。